Kevin,
Here is a follow up to my initial post on startup errors.
Suspecting a questionable RC, I did the following:
1. Loaded unmodified hex file from the latest frc_camera_s release
2. Verified that we still see the intermittent code error
3. Sent the controller back to IFI.
Tom Watson and Mark Lambert cycled power on the controller at IFI 150 times (75 with the backup battery and 75 without the backup battery) and they claim they can't duplicate the problem.
Since then, another team, 1566, has reported the exact same problem on this forum.
I have noticed that, strangely enough, when using a toggle switch instead of the HI-AMP kit breaker to power the RC up, the error becomes far less frequent.
Any ideas?
Thanks in advance.

I think we can go on the assumption that it's not caused by the camera code directly. The only thing that immediately comes to mind is some kind of race condition where the processor comes out of reset before the oscillator is stabilized. If I get a chance, I'll call IFI today and see what can be done about this. As an experiment, you might try holding the processor in a reset state while powering up. Do it enough times to get real statistics.
